rep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Remove outdated comments and add copyright header
2008-11-17
Chris Robinson
Remove outda
t
ed comments a
n
d add
c
opyright he
a
d
e
r
commit
|
commitdiff
|
tree
2008-11-16
Chris Robinson
D
i
r
ectSound
is not expl
i
citly depe
n
d
a
nt on windo
w
s
.
h
commit
|
commitdiff
|
tree
2008-11-16
Chris Robinson
Remove un
n
eed
e
d macro
commit
|
commitdiff
|
tree
2008-11-16
Chris Robins
o
n
Use a better
d
B-to-linear g
a
in convertion
commit
|
commitdiff
|
tree
2008-11-16
C
hris Robinson
Implement a new reverb
effect
commit
|
commitdiff
|
tree
2008-11-14
C
h
ris
R
ob
i
n
s
o
n
A
d
d
an optio
n
to d
i
sab
l
e specifi
c
EFX effect t
y
pe
s
commit
|
commitdiff
|
tree
2008-11-14
Chr
i
s R
o
bins
o
n
Add cross-com
p
iling option
commit
|
commitdiff
|
tree
2008-11-13
Chris
Robins
o
n
Allow specifying another config file
w
ith the ALSOFT_CONF
.
.
.
commit
|
commitdiff
|
tree
2008-11-13
Chr
i
s Robinson
Do
n
't ra
m
p g
a
ins w
h
en starting a s
o
und from the
beginning
commit
|
commitdiff
|
tree
2008-11-12
Chr
i
s
R
o
binson
Avoid u
n
necessary
float
i
ng-point
mat
h
commit
|
commitdiff
|
tree
2008-11-11
C
hris Ro
b
i
n
s
o
n
Add
initial AL_EXTX_buffer_sub
_
d
ata suppo
r
t
commit
|
commitdiff
|
tree
2008-11-06
Chris Rob
i
nson
Fix Win32 thread ha
n
d
l
e leak
commit
|
commitdiff
|
tree
2008-11-02
Chris Robinson
Be more flex
i
b
l
e w
i
th
c
hannel
c
ount w
h
en loading IMA4
.
.
.
commit
|
commitdiff
|
tree
2008-11-02
Chris Robinson
Seper
a
te data converters into reusab
l
e f
u
nct
i
o
n
s
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
More paddi
n
g fixes
commit
|
commitdiff
|
tree
2008-11-01
Ch
r
i
s
Robi
n
son
M
ore buffer
conver
s
ion
r
efactoring
commit
|
commitdiff
|
tree
2008-11-01
Chris Robi
n
son
Padding is not dependant on the frequency c
u
toff anymore
commit
|
commitdiff
|
tree
2008-11-01
Chris Robinson
R
e
s
tr
u
c
t
ure buffer
d
ata conversi
o
n
code
a
b
i
t
commit
|
commitdiff
|
tree
2008-10-28
Chri
s
Rob
i
nson
F
ix typo preve
n
ti
n
g capture from opening
commit
|
commitdiff
|
tree
2008-10-25
Chris Ro
b
inson
Append the driver and
i
ts version t
o
t
he AL version
.
.
.
commit
|
commitdiff
|
tree
2008-10-25
C
h
ris Ro
b
inson
M
a
ke sure an
a
ppropria
t
e error is set when
opening
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
Ch
r
is R
o
binson
Use plughw for capture so ALSA
can c
o
nvert captur
e
.
.
.
commit
|
commitdiff
|
tree
2008-10-14
C
hris Robinson
Inc
l
ude float
.
h
if it ex
i
sts, for _RC_CHOP
a
nd _MCW_RC
commit
|
commitdiff
|
tree
2008-10-10
Chr
i
s Rob
i
nson
Remove an
o
t
h
er unus
e
d sour
c
e mem
b
e
r
commit
|
commitdiff
|
tree
2008-10-10
Chris Rob
i
nso
n
Use a mo
d
ulo to k
e
ep the buff
e
r position in
ra
n
ge for
.
.
.
commit
|
commitdiff
|
tree
2008-10-10
C
hris Robinso
n
C
lamp s
o
urce position to the buffer size
w
hen
i
t
stops
commit
|
commitdiff
|
tree
2008-10-10
Chris
R
o
binson
Remove unne
e
ded sou
r
ce memb
e
r
v
ari
a
ble
commit
|
commitdiff
|
tree
2008-10-10
Chr
i
s Robinson
Commit m
i
ssing
c
hanges
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
Only send one cha
n
nel through the wet path
commit
|
commitdiff
|
tree
2008-10-09
Chris Robin
s
on
Increase m
a
x pitch to 6
5
536
commit
|
commitdiff
|
tree
2008-10-09
C
hris Robinson
S
i
mplify the ler
p
functi
o
n
commit
|
commitdiff
|
tree
2008-10-09
Chri
s
Ro
b
inson
Don't
a
pply the wet path fo
r
multi-chan
n
el buffers
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inso
n
Skip
mixing i
f
th
e
read position is
beyond
t
he end
.
.
.
commit
|
commitdiff
|
tree
2008-10-09
Chris Robinson
The wet path shoul
d
be sile
n
t if no effect is set on
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
Chris Robinso
n
Don't h
o
ld th
e
w
hole
-
number pos
i
tion in
t
he fractional
.
.
.
commit
|
commitdiff
|
tree
2008-10-03
Chris Robinson
Use
a
new l
o
w-pass fil
t
er, based o
n
th
e
I3DL2
s
p
e
c
commit
|
commitdiff
|
tree
2008-09-30
Chri
s
Rob
i
nso
n
Implement non-
m
map A
L
S
A
c
a
ptu
r
e
commit
|
commitdiff
|
tree
2008-09-23
Chri
s
Robinso
n
A
ir absorpti
o
n f
a
ctor is a
p
pl
i
ed
t
o the
d
B
value,
n
o
t
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ris Robi
n
son
Add
a
variable to override the default library
t
ype
.
.
.
commit
|
commitdiff
|
tree
2008-09-16
Chris
Robinson
Fixup
some
sour
c
e
parameter cal
c
ulati
o
n
s
commit
|
commitdiff
|
tree
2008-09-16
C
h
r
i
s Robi
n
son
F
i
x
func
t
ion poin
t
er dec
l
arations
commit
|
commitdiff
|
tree
2008-09-13
Chris Robi
n
son
Use a 1
2
d
B
/oct rollof
f
inste
a
d of 2
4
fo
r
the
low
p
ass
.
.
.
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
St
o
r
e
pi as a
s
tatic const
commit
|
commitdiff
|
tree
2008-09-13
Chris Robinson
Fix
t
y
po
t
o get the prope
r
minor ALC version
commit
|
commitdiff
|
tree
2008-09-13
C
h
ri
s
Robinson
Print
E
FX i
n
fo
when the extension
i
s
a
v
ail
a
ble
commit
|
commitdiff
|
tree
2008-09-07
Chris Robinso
n
Ad
d
a
S
o
laris playba
c
k
backend
commit
|
commitdiff
|
tree
2008-09-06
Chris Robinson
Clear the end o
f
the buffer when
at the end of the
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Chris R
o
binson
D
o
n't export extension function symbo
l
s
f
ro
m
the
l
ib
commit
|
commitdiff
|
tree
2008-08-16
Ch
r
is Robinson
Remove unneeded
source stru
c
t member
commit
|
commitdiff
|
tree
2008-08-15
Chris Robi
n
son
Clear chann
e
l
volumes w
h
en
s
t
a
rt
i
ng a sourc
e
commit
|
commitdiff
|
tree
2008-08-15
Chris Robinson
Ove
r
write the i
n
put wet sample
w
i
t
h the out
p
u
t
commit
|
commitdiff
|
tree
2008-08-14
C
h
ris
R
o
b
i
n
so
n
Allow setting th
e
EF
X
doppler factor
s
ource pr
o
per
t
y
commit
|
commitdiff
|
tree
2008-08-14
Chr
i
s R
o
binson
Ram
p
c
hannel
g
ains
to
r
emove p
o
ps and clicks from
a
brupt
.
.
.
commit
|
commitdiff
|
tree
2008-08-08
C
h
ri
s
Robinson
I
n
clude fenv
.
h i
f
it exists for feset
r
ound
commit
|
commitdiff
|
tree
2008-08-08
C
hri
s
Robins
o
n
Set FPU
mode
t
o r
o
u
nd toward
z
ero for mixing
commit
|
commitdiff
|
tree
2008-08-08
Chris Robi
n
son
Remove
unnecessary c
a
sting
commit
|
commitdiff
|
tree
2008-08-06
C
h
ris Ro
b
inson
Prevent a 0 or negat
i
ve increment for t
h
e buffer p
o
s
i
tion
commit
|
commitdiff
|
tree
2008-08-06
Chri
s
Robi
n
son
P
a
ss a du
m
my
variable
to CreateThread t
o
satisf
y
Win9x
commit
|
commitdiff
|
tree
2008-07-28
Chris Robinson
Relea
s
e 1
.
5
.
3
04
commit
|
commitdiff
|
tree
2008-07-27
Chris R
o
binson
Reduce the default buffer size to 4096
commit
|
commitdiff
|
tree
2008-07-27
Chris Robinson
I
m
prove getting and
setting
E
FX f
i
lt
e
r parameters
commit
|
commitdiff
|
tree
2008-07-27
Chris Robinso
n
Use
a
rra
y
s instead of pointer-to-a
r
r
a
ys
for t
h
e
l
ow
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Chris Ro
b
inso
n
Fix some
c
a
lculation
s
for
t
he re
v
erb bu
f
f
er
commit
|
commitdiff
|
tree
2008-07-26
C
h
ris Robinson
Make the fil
t
e
r
p
rocessin
g
function inline
commit
|
commitdiff
|
tree
2008-07-26
Chris Robinson
Implement yet
another low-pass filter
commit
|
commitdiff
|
tree
2008-07-24
Chris Robi
n
son
Use a tem
p
poi
n
ter when r
e
allo
c
()ing
commit
|
commitdiff
|
tree
2008-07-24
C
h
ris
R
o
b
inson
Specify
padding per
b
uff
e
r, and make su
r
e
i
t's la
r
ge
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
Chris Robinson
Do
n
'
t advertise extra sample
s
for mixing
commit
|
commitdiff
|
tree
2008-07-24
Chris Robinson
I
m
p
l
emen
t
an alternative low-pas
s
filte
r
commit
|
commitdiff
|
tree
2008-07-23
Chris Rob
i
n
son
M
ake sure t
h
e corre
c
t
libname is
u
sed for
pkg-co
n
fig
commit
|
commitdiff
|
tree
2008-07-23
C
h
ris
Robinson
Add a
warning
w
hen building on Wi
n
dows with the DSou
n
d
.
.
.
commit
|
commitdiff
|
tree
2008-07-23
Chris
Robinson
Add a pkg-config file t
o
install o
n
the sys
t
em
commit
|
commitdiff
|
tree
2008-07-22
C
hris Robinson
Add A
L
_LOKI_IM
A
_ADPCM_format
and AL_EXT_vorbis tokens
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Chr
i
s Robi
n
son
Clar
i
fy
i
mplicit destruction warnings
commit
|
commitdiff
|
tree
2008-07-22
C
h
r
is
R
obinson
Move ALC_
E
NUMER
A
T
E_ALL
_
EXT to
k
ens to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robinson
Add AL_LOKI_WAVE_format token
s
to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
C
hris Robi
n
so
n
Add ALC_LO
K
I_audio_
c
h
an
n
el tok
e
ns to alext
.
h
commit
|
commitdiff
|
tree
2008-07-22
Chris Robins
o
n
S
tore exte
n
s
ion list with a pointer,
not
a
per-context
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Chris Robinson
Set th
e
n
e
w linking policy fo
r
CMake 2
.
6 t
o
avoid
warnings
commit
|
commitdiff
|
tree
2008-07-18
Chris Robinson
Don't force init
i
alizatio
n
w
he
n
shutting down
commit
|
commitdiff
|
tree
2008-07-18
Chr
i
s Robinson
Move (de)initialization into AL
c
.
c and remove unneeded
.
.
.
commit
|
commitdiff
|
tree
2008-07-15
Chris Rob
i
ns
o
n
I
m
plemen
t
d
oppler factor sou
r
c
e
pro
p
erty
commit
|
commitdiff
|
tree
2008-07-15
Chris Robin
s
on
Add
the
reverb r
o
om r
o
lloff
to the sour
c
e room rollo
f
f
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
Chris Robi
n
so
n
Don'
t
che
c
k the number
o
f objects
being de
l
ete
d
with
.
.
.
commit
|
commitdiff
|
tree
2008-07-11
Chris Robins
o
n
U
s
e
volatil
e
for me
m
ber v
a
ria
b
les that are changed
.
.
.
commit
|
commitdiff
|
tree
2008-07-09
Ch
r
is Robinso
n
Reduce the mix buffe
r
s
izes
b
y half
commit
|
commitdiff
|
tree
2008-07-03
Chris Rob
i
nson
Leave
S
o
u
rceToList
e
ner u
n
transforme
d
for
u
se w
i
th untransfor
.
.
.
commit
|
commitdiff
|
tree
2008-06-18
Chris Robi
n
s
on
Store t
h
read return v
a
lue
i
n the struct
t
o avoid void
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
C
h
ris Ro
b
i
nson
Allow
for overriding the def
a
ult lib des
t
in
a
tion with
.
.
.
commit
|
commitdiff
|
tree
2008-06-07
Chr
i
s
R
obinson
Ma
k
e the
proj
e
ct explicitly C
commit
|
commitdiff
|
tree
2008-06-05
Chris Robi
n
son
Release 1
.
4
.
272
commit
|
commitdiff
|
tree
2008-06-05
C
h
r
is Robinson
Fix co
n
fig value check
commit
|
commitdiff
|
tree
2008-06-05
Chris Robinson
Releas
e
1
.
4
.
270
commit
|
commitdiff
|
tree
2008-06-05
Chris Robinson
Install ope
n
al-info
i
f it is built
commit
|
commitdiff
|
tree
2008-06-05
Chris Ro
b
i
n
son
Don
'
t override the
forma
t
c
onfig option in DSound
commit
|
commitdiff
|
tree
2008-06-05
C
hris Ro
b
inson
Use %
A
ppData%\alsoft
.
ini for t
h
e con
f
i
g file i
n
Windows
commit
|
commitdiff
|
tree
2008-06-05
Chris Ro
b
in
s
on
Protect Rin
g
B
u
fferSize ca
l
culat
i
o
n
with the
m
u
te
x
commit
|
commitdiff
|
tree
2008-05-19
Chris
Rob
i
nson
Make
s
ure the lib is initialized
w
h
en shutting down
commit
|
commitdiff
|
tree
2008-05-19
Chris Robinson
Add addiitonal copyright line
commit
|
commitdiff
|
tree
2008-05-19
Chris Robinson
Add a sim
p
le example tha
t
prints out
s
ome
O
penAL
info
commit
|
commitdiff
|
tree
next